Transaction 178760f93a23879d98f1c15ecd7ebe23853fa2e3d481d1fefef566448f9ee18e
1 Input
-
a69ecc3a67e81d6dd5a99fe74f0a852c92504f73f498f854c5ce644cb419b457:27
OP_DATA_48(48) 4402203a84e557c5782bc5ca93b4df951ceb7c561ce92050cf3f6388ba7e197d07f87502202a5c6f741710557db08e79
1 Outputs
- 178760f93a23879d98f1c15ecd7ebe23853fa2e3d481d1fefef566448f9ee18e:0
value 103879
address 3NMo68uqLL7B1dT1LwtmBdU3qdjKpnSbdw